Mercer County Bike Drive June 7

The Mercer County Planning Department and the Mercer County Park Commission are
hosting a bike drive for the benefit of the Boys & Girls Club Bike Exchange. This non-profit run
by 50 volunteers collects, conditions, and sells used, quality bikes to people in the Trenton and Mercer County area. Since 2009 the Bike Exchange has repaired, reconditioned, and sold over 27,000 donated bikes, raising more than $1,600,000 for the Boys & Girls Club after-school programs which serve over 700 children daily. Over the past several years the Bike Exchange
has given away approximately 300 bikes annually to youth in Trenton and urban areas
throughout New Jersey.

 

The Bike Exchange also trains interested students in bike repair through their internship
program.Your bike donation will help support these efforts. Please drop off your bike at either
the West Windsor or Pennington location and know that your tax-deductible donation will
benefit our community.

 

The Boys & Girls Club enables young people to develop their full potential as productive,
caring, and responsible citizens. The Club provides safe havens, academic enrichment, and recreational activities through afterschool, weekend, and summer programs.
